1. 3‑Ingredient Chocolate Mousse

This is a light, creamy mousse that feels fancy but uses pantry basics.

Ingredients (about 4 servings)

  • 1 cup cold heavy cream
  • 1 cup chocolate chips (semi‑sweet or dark)
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ract (optional)

Steps

  1. Warm the chocolate chips in a heatproof bowl over barely simmering water (or in short microwave bursts), stirring until smooth. Let cool to just lukewarm.
  2. Whip cold cream (and vanilla if using) to soft peaks.
  3. Gently fold cooled melted chocolate into the whipped cream in 2–3 additions until uniform.
  4. Spoon into small cups and chill at least 30 minutes before serving.

Tips

  • Top with berries or shaved chocolate.
  • For a mocha version, stir in 1 teaspoon instant coffee before folding.

2. Grilled Peaches with Cream

This is a quick fruit‑forward dessert that shows up often in “easy dessert” threads: warm peaches, spice, and something creamy on top.

Ingredients (2 servings)

  • 2 ripe peaches, halved and pitted
  • Cooking spray or a little butter/oil
  • Cinnamon or nutmeg to taste
  • Whipped cream, vanilla ice cream, or Greek yogurt

Steps

  1. Lightly grease a skillet or grill pan and heat to medium‑high.
  2. Place peach halves cut‑side down and cook until golden and lightly caramelized, 3–5 minutes.
  3. Flip, cook 1–2 minutes more to warm through.
  4. Serve warm in bowls, sprinkle with cinnamon, and top with cream, ice cream, or yogurt.

Optional add‑ons

  • Chopped nuts (walnuts, pecans, almonds)
  • Honey or chocolate drizzle

3. No‑Bake Yogurt Fruit Tart

No‑bake yogurt tarts are a trendy “better‑for‑you” dessert: quick, colorful, and customizable with seasonal fruit.

Ingredients (1 small tart, 4–6 slices)

  • 1½ cups crushed cookies or granola
  • 4 tablespoons melted butter or coconut oil
  • 1½–2 cups thick Greek yogurt (plain or vanilla)
  • Fresh fruit: berries, sliced kiwi, peaches, or bananas

Steps

  1. Mix crushed cookies/granola with melted butter until it holds when pressed.
  2. Press mixture firmly into the bottom and sides of a tart pan or pie dish. Chill 15–20 minutes to set.
  3. Spread Greek yogurt evenly over the crust.
  4. Arrange sliced fruit on top in any pattern you like.
  5. Chill another 20–30 minutes before slicing so it firms up slightly.

Make it your own

  • Swirl in a spoonful of jam or lemon curd into the yogurt.
  • Drizzle with honey or melted dark chocolate before serving.
